Solo

Solo, also called auto cross, is a driving skill competition, where you and your car negotiate a closed course marked with traffic cones. Cars and drivers are divided into classes, with the lowest time winning in each class. It’s just one car at a time, so there’s little risk of trading paint with other cars. Solo speeds are relatively low, typically second gear for most cars. The turns come up quickly, with four times the turns of a road race. To get a good low time you must be smooth and precise, and quick. The skills you learn in the parking lot will greatly improve your car control, and help make you a safer driver on the street. If you’ve always been interested in competing, but can’t afford to buy a separate race car, Solo may be the sport for you. The risk of hurting yourself or your car is much lower than most other motorsports, and it’s a great place to learn car control skills while having a lot of fun.
